About the position

Shape Process Automation, a SHAPE Technologies Group company, is seeking a skilled individual to join our team as an Electrician. In this role, you will be part of a dynamic and innovative environment where we develop integrated manufacturing strategies and industrial automation solutions for Tier I and Tier II suppliers. Our mission is to redefine manufacturing through robotic automation, and we take a holistic approach to our clients' manufacturing operations, designing and implementing tailored production strategies and solutions to meet their specific needs. As an Electrician, you will play a crucial role in training new electricians and assigning build tasks to technicians. You will be responsible for checking in all purchase items via the electrical engineering bill of material, verifying that all build components are accounted for and organized. Maintaining an active list of any missing items from the Electrical bill of materials daily is essential, as is completing transfers for batch-build items using both Magic and the purchasing-112 form. You will also be involved in high-pressure tubing layout and plumbing, as well as all pneumatic and vacuum plumbing, ensuring that the work area around all assigned systems is neat and orderly. Your responsibilities will include conducting thorough debugging of system electrical, pneumatic, vacuum, and high-pressure systems, as well as performing comprehensive system checks at internal run-offs. You will be tasked with ensuring overall system cleanliness, tearing down and packaging assigned systems, and relaying all electrical system changes to engineering using the red-line process. This position requires a proactive approach to problem-solving and a commitment to maintaining high standards of quality and safety in all tasks.
